Contracts are a legally binding agreement between two parties or more parties in which there has been “a meeting of the minds” or in legal terms mutual assent. Unfortunately not everyone follows through with their obligation and by not fulfilling their end of the contract they are in breach of contract. We have extensive experience representing clients involved with contract dispute issues including:

  • Business Disputes – disputes between businesses or owners over contracts, billing issues, property disputes and other disagreements
  • Non-Compete Agreements – agreements between an employee and former employer restricting future employment in the same field
  • Breach of Contract – when a terms of a contract have not been met by the other party including residential and commercial leases when the landlord or tenant have not complied with the terms of the contract
  • Purchase Agreements: A person who did not get what they paid for

While most contracts have written into them provisions to protect both sides against future disputes, disagreements do happen and when they do it can be both frustrating and costly. Under the law, you as the wronged party have rights and laws to protect you and to make you whole again. Damages vary depending on the circumstances of the contract and the damage caused by the other side’s breach. The consequences for not fulfilling a contract can be quite severe and as the party who experienced the damages, you may be eligible to request not only straight financial damages, but additional damages based on the extent of future damages.
